The TechSoup Digital StorytellingChallenge—powered by Lights. Camera. Help.—is an annual, month-long event that the uses educational programing and healthy competition to encourage nonprofits to tell their story through 5 photos or a 1-minute video. Submissions are still being accepted through February 29th so there's still time to make something and submit it for a chance to win great prizes.

Short Organization Description: 
Young at Art is a San Diego based nonprofit started by a mother-daughter duo. We have made it our mission to provide a healthy and creative learning experience for the under served children of our community. Our vision is simple, to encourage children to welcome creativity without boundaries, limitation or expectations. The program offers everything from painting to photography in a safe and nurturing environment.

Giving programs and donations to non-profits are generally the first thing that companies scale back on when a struggling economy forces budget cuts. Fortunately there are great no-cost ways for non-profits to continue to administrate and build their organization in spite of leaner times. One simple solution that will shave cost dollars as well as provide opportunities for non-profits to discover new and innovative methods for collaboration and efficiency is to switch to free online office tools.
